Transaction 340d2233e724bf0804161740c2bde71c172ce3ee7a3dba27bc413e3e38d5e614

1 Input
2 Outputs
  • 340d2233e724bf0804161740c2bde71c172ce3ee7a3dba27bc413e3e38d5e614:0
  • value  945557
    address  1FKPxxfYSqZAiqPYskFmrRWvePzbQkjgCC
  • 340d2233e724bf0804161740c2bde71c172ce3ee7a3dba27bc413e3e38d5e614:1
  • value  3023620
    address  3MMA19oXT1LZtycuYDbTr5x54xidcQjYSQ